Allium cepa Red Baron BIO is a proven red onion that stands out for its robustness, high yield, and attractive red color. This organic variety forms slightly flat to round bulbs that are uniform and firm, making them ideal for both commercial cultivation and home gardens. Red Baron BIO is popular with consumers for its full flavor without the bitter note sometimes found in white or brown onions. This combination of flavor, shelf life, and ease of cultivation makes it a versatile choice for growers and home gardeners.
Type: red onion, organic
Bulb size: slightly flat to round, uniform in shape
Color: bright red
Taste: full, mild, without bitter aftertaste
Cultivation period: approx. 130–140 days from sowing to harvest
Uses: fresh, cooking, baking, stir-frying, sauces, preserving
Shelf life: fairly good, suitable for storage until winter

Red Baron BIO is a robust and reliable variety that grows well in various soil types. The plants develop healthy, firm leaves that support bulb formation and ensure even growth.
Planting advice:
Sowing period: directly outdoors from February to April
Row spacing: 25–30 cm
Planting distance in the row: 8–10 cm
Harvest time: fully ripe onions from early to mid-August
Cultivation period: approx. 130–140 days
